So I actually have acess to JFresh's player card since I'm a donor on patreon to him, so I know that what you are saying is BS. For the last three years Thedore is in the 84th percentile for WAR and this year has actually been is worse year being in the 61th in WAR due to a bit of a down year in offensive play driving, dropping to 99% in EV OFF to 91% in EV OFF. Nurse while it is true that he was 21th in WAR last year, he was actually in the 86th percentile this year in WAR% and that due to a large jump in his EV DEF Going from the 3rd percentile which is trash to a really respectable 79th this year in EV DEF.

My original statement was referencing to the fact that they are both Offensive defenceman who usually really struggles on defence. While it is true that Thedore is better offensively and is a god on the PP Nurse had an intriguing jump in defence that if he can keep up might turn him into a solid top pair option down the road for the Oilers like he was this season for them.
